Yes, that happened to us one day leaving MIA. The approach controller cleared us to 6,000 ft and the FO read it back and reset our altitude to 6,000. I said call and verify we are cleared to 6,000 and he said yes he cleared us to 6,000. I made him call and verify as I was shallowing my climb not to pass 5,000 ft as is our normal altitude and he said negative you are cleared to 5,000. He must have been doing arrivals and said 6,000 without realizing he said it. Helping each other keep it safe when someone errs is much nicer than filing a report.
